你查询的IP:[120.137.35.43]  地理位置:中国–上海–上海佰隆网络

最新查询124.156.155.50 125.98.146.43 218.56.251.247 119.217.40.169 61.240.193.20 123.178.100.115 60.247.9.140 210.76.22.112 116.56.73.172 120.137.35.43 203.191.64.183 121.79.128.220 124.66.11.23 220.231.65.118 117.120.128.86 203.190.96.47 202.189.80.65 221.8.73.38 123.49.128.206 116.1.147.139 121.60.146.236 60.55.66.169 120.192.143.232 121.60.203.118 218.240.55.60 203.132.32.113 220.232.64.18 125.64.69.244 202.22.248.86 118.228.184.233 124.72.37.3